Ok, so before we go any further, the ending of Bulid involved everyone dying, and the world was reset, with only Sento and Banjo keeping their memories. As such, we begin with Sento and Ryuga, selling stuff in order to make a living due to them not meant to be in this world. While Ryuga is out selling his things, he meets a girl named Yui who is looking for Cross-Z in order to recover her memories. However, a new villain named Killbus shows up looking for Evolt. He came out of the white Pandora Panel, copying Sento's memories, transforming into the body of a dancer, and reactiving Pandora's Box to find Evolt residing inside Banjo. Evolt snuck himself inside Banjo during the part where everything went to s**t in the finale, which is how he's here now.
Sento gets a message saying that he should go to the govement houses, and he finds that everyone expect Utsumi, who didn't undergo any experimentation, got their memories back. Sento then explains what's going on with Killbus.
Meanwhile, Evolt explains that Killbus is his older brother, and a destroyer. He destroyed his home planet, which is what lead Evolt to take Pandora's Box and leave what is know as Planet Blood. Banjo then meets Yui, who is a girl that kept her memories due to her being test subject for the Lost Bottles that Banjo failed to save. She ends up helping him get to the basement where Evol goes to find the Dragon Evol bottle, and also revealed he killed Banjo's parents. Good to see your still a d**k, Evol. Killbus meets them and transforms into Kamen Rider KillBus, a really nice design for the spider motive. Also, the spider was something made by Sento that was meant to be sold, but after the first fight, Killbus took it, and because he copied Sento, he used Bulid for the first fight.
Killbas fights Evolt in his Blood Stalk form and Cross-Z Charge and seemly kills Evolt, as Grease and Rogue arrive to help with the escape. I wish we could more of them in these films, as they are some really good characters, and I like them a lot, but they seem to always get shafted. Sento comes up with a way to defeat Killbas, by making the Muscle Galaxy Full Bottle. This revives Evolt in his Kamen Rider Evol Cobra form
After meeting Killbas, Banjo ends up saving Yui from one of the Smash Killbas summoned, and to defeat Killbas, he fully combines the power of him and Evolt to become Kamen Rider Cross-Z Evol! The suit is really cool, a combo of Evol's black hole form, Cross-Z Dragon, and even the eyes from Cross-Z Bulid/Sliver Dragon. With their powers combined, Killbas is destroyed, Banjo and Yui end up dating(the version of Banjo in the new world is dating his girlfriend), and Evol leaves earth for a while. Overall the story is good, BUT THIS FILM IS WAY TOO FUCKING FAST. I was scared when I looked at the length and 59 mins and 58 secs. THIS FILM IS NOT EVEN AN HOUR. I was expecting this to be an hour and 15, especially with some the plot points brought up here. For example, Killbas was the King of Planet Blood, and he was also a destroyer, this could have been expanded upon in my opinion, esphally with the hatred that Evolt could have for his brother, but they just leave at that, and it's kind of annoying.
There's also the weirdness of Sento getting poison damage at the start, then getting rid of it thanks to the Genius Bottle's purification feature, but he's strangely sidelined for the entire film. Maybe Takaiwa was busy filming Zi-O stuff at the time, but seeing Sento not transform once is kinda weird. He also did get the focus film in Be The One, so that might have something to do with it.
The fight scenes in this are VERY action packed, and Killbas while a not a great villein, is very well acted and comes off a destroyer pretty well. I say he's not a great villein because he's just a destroyer who is from Planet Blood, he was the king Planet Blood, he destroyed Planet Blood... and that's it. He's serviceable, but that's all I can really say about him before his death. Still kudos to the actor in both body and voice, and to the suit actor for all the kinetic movement he put into his actions and fighting style.
Yui is there to remind Banjo that he f**ed up that one time... and that's all I can say about her really! I mean them dating at the end is cute, but that's the only thing I can really think she does in the story. Her learning to see people change is kinda forced in as she's doesn't really soften in the film in my opinion.
Banjo's final arc is more about coming to terms with the meaning of a true hero, and learning to accpect what Sento has taught him, and I feel like this was done pretty decently, while Yui was there to remind him of a darker time, he teams up with Evolt in order to stop the bigger threat at hand here, which is Killbas.
Overall, this was an OK movie. I find to be terribly rushed at some points, but it's a fun after the battle rider film with great fight scenes, and I think fans of Banjo Ryuga will enjoy this.
